Washington finally started following the money behind political violence. Conservatives cheering the crackdown should make sure it stays aimed at conduct, not politics.

A handful of Italian hackers spent two decades building free encrypted email for anarchist and antifascist groups. On Aug. 26, they landed on the same U.S. terrorism list as Hezbollah’s paymasters. The State Department and Treasury designated Autistici/Inventati, the Bologna-based “A/I Collective,” a specially designated global terrorist, alleging its encrypted hosting and chat tools armed violent far-left cells across the United States and Europe.
